We took trek #4 in 2004. The trip from Mt Phillips to Cimarroncito is a long
one. Have plenty of water. The downhill duration wears on you as much if
not more than the climb up Mt Phillips from Clear Creek. Poles definitely
helped me. You will cross the same creek about 40 some times with the zig zag
trail. I don't regret it a bit though. It was a beautiful hike (as was the
whole ranch!). You will definitely appreciate coming up on Cimarroncito. That
was a fantastic and pretty staffed camp. Our feet were barking by the time we
got there. One word of caution. the trail coming off Mt Phillips heading to
Cito is not very well marked, and the trail is hard to find/stay on. Study
your map and know exactly where you are on the trail and you'll be ok. We lost
the trail, and ended up on what we thought was the trail. About 10 -15 minutes
straight down, we realized we were off the beaten path. Full packs, and 15
minutes down equalled about a 30 minute back up to the top to regroup at a
location we could ID on the map. Have fun. Trek #4 was fun for us all.
